PHILIPPINES ONLY!!!  CFO (Commission on Filipinos Overseas) INFO - Can't leave home without it!

 

PDOS (Pre-Departure Registration and Orientation Seminar) is for ages 20-59.  Peer Counseling is for 13-19 years of age.

It is required to have the visa in their passport for PDOS and Peer Counseling.

 

GCP (Guidance and Counseling Program) is for K-1 Fiancee and IR/CR-1 spouse ONLY.

I received a RFE December 28 th , they received my evidence January 27th.  It was the same thing proof that we met before we applied a lot of the evidence they already had so I had to resubmit it in a little bit more of evidence like a few sworn statements from friends and someone that was with me when we met that was notarized. 

It is now Day 40 From them receiving my evidence and I still have heard nothing. A week and a half ago I submitted a case review and also still have heard nothing.
